Repeating Pattern of Powers of i :
i0 = 1 i4 = i3 • i = (-i) • i = -i2 = 1 i8 = i 4• i4 = 1 • 1 = 1
i1 = i i5 = i 4• i = 1 • (i) = i i9 = i 4• i 4• i = 1 • 1• i = i

How do we simplify imaginary numbers?

A simple shortcut to simplify an imaginary unit raised to a power is to divide the power by 4 and then raise the imaginary unit to the power of the reminder. For example: to simplify j23, first divide 23 by 4. 23/4 = 5 remainder 3.

What’s the square root of minus 1?

The square root of minus one √(−1) is the “unit” Imaginary Number, the equivalent of 1 for Real Numbers. In mathematics the symbol for √(−1) is i for imaginary.

Why are imaginary numbers called ‘imaginary numbers’?

Consequently we must say that these are impossible numbers. And this circumstance leads us to the concept of such number, which by their nature are impossible, and ordinarily are called imaginary or fancied numbers, because they exist only in imagination.

Which set of numbers are imaginary numbers?

Read More ->. Complex Numbers. A combination of a real and an imaginary number in the form a + bi, where a and b are real, and i is imaginary. The values a and b can be zero, so the set of real numbers and the set of imaginary numbers are subsets of the set of complex numbers.
